UEA lecturer encourages educators to utilize social media for sharing their work | News

TikTok’s ‚Grammar Slammer‘ has become a viral sensation, attracting millions of views and thousands of followers. Sarah Brownsword, a Lecturer in Education at the University of East Anglia, is the mastermind behind this innovative approach to teaching grammar.

Sarah, who teaches in Primary education, saw a need to engage her students in learning grammar content, which is essential for teaching grammar to children in schools. She realized that traditional methods of teaching grammar were not resonating with her students, so she decided to meet them where they are – on social media.

Using TikTok as a platform to share her course content, Sarah’s videos on grammar have garnered millions of views. She recognized the importance of creating short and snappy content that students can easily digest and revisit. By breaking down complex grammar concepts into bite-sized videos, Sarah was able to make learning more accessible and engaging for her students.

Despite the initial nerves of putting herself out there on social media, Sarah’s efforts have paid off. Her TikTok account, @grammarslammer, has amassed nearly 18k followers, with her videos on grammar, punctuation, and vocabulary receiving over 6 million views and 177k likes. This unexpected growth in her audience demonstrates the power of using social media as a tool for education.

Sarah’s success on TikTok highlights the importance of adapting teaching methods to meet the needs of modern students. By embracing social media as a platform for sharing educational content, teachers and academics can reach a wider audience and make learning more engaging and accessible.
